Narrative:
Harvard NZ967 was making a diving turn at low level when the starboard wing separated. 17/02/1942
The Harvard crashed upside down, killing both occupants.
Crew:
F/O John Ferguson (pilot instr.) RNZAF - killed
LAC Allen Hanson (pilot u/t) RNZAF - killed
